Security Risks
Skipping the OS update invites hackers to attack and steal your data. Hackers very well know that most users don’t update their computer systems or mobile devices. Surprisingly, around 40% of adults do this nowadays. It is found that hackers attack susceptible devices every 39 seconds.
Moreover, an out-of-date operating system increases the risk of malware attacks and system breaches. Updating the operating system fixes all security holes hackers use. Thereby making your device more secure.

Patching Dependability
Another key reason you should not miss an update to an existing device is to get a powerful cybersecurity solution. Some sorts of cyberattacks target unpatched OS. The latest operating system has security patches to cover security holes.
So, updating your device regularly will help keep these attacks out of the network and ensure safe use.
